The 2025 Tempe Elementary Bond will be on the ballot this November.
The Tempe Elementary School District Governing board has called for voters to consider a bond in 2025 that is essential to providing safe and modern learning environments. The District started renovating schools in 2005 through its Long-Range Facilities Plan, and the District is now asking for $196.5 million that will be used to renovate more schools, perform critical maintenance projects at all schools, and increase safety and security at campuses. The next phase includes the renovation of Fees College Preparatory Middle School, Rover Elementary, and Carminati.
